Actively teaching, discussing, challenging and creating are all critical to deeper learning, and we use a number of processes throughout the program to ensure this, including:
  • Active content sessions with faculty
  • Team exercises
  • Peer coaching
  • Informal discussions and networking
  • Buzzgroups
  • Group exercises
  • Learning reviews and applications
  • Social networking and learning website
  • Simulations

Implementation

Application of knowledge to your own challenges improves learning and so you will continually tie the experience back to your own world and make sure that you are building action plans that work. To ensure this you will:

  • Come with projects agreed with your program sponsor (e.g. your manager)
  • Engage in “live case” work
  • Participate in learning reviews and applications every morning
  • Develop detailed project plans
  • Manage your own skill-development and prioritization
  • Report to sponsors on projects and goals inter- and post-program
